The Abundant Tapestry of Indian Spices



While many cuisines rely upon a minimal variety of tastes, Indian food is identified by its extensive and diverse array of spices. This rich tapestry of spices includes staples such as cumin, coriander, cardamom, and turmeric, each adding special attributes to meals. Cumin uses a warm, earthy flavor, while coriander includes a tip of citrus. Cardamom, commonly described as the "queen of flavors," passes on a sweet, aromatic top quality, and turmeric extract supplies a dynamic golden hue in addition to its wellness benefits.


Spices are not merely flavorings in Indian food preparation; they are vital to the culinary philosophy, signifying equilibrium and harmony. The art of mixing seasonings, called masala, varies from area to region, showcasing the culinary expertise gave with generations. This elaborate usage of flavors not only boosts preference but additionally shows India's cultural heritage, making each meal a sensory experience that tells a tale of its origin.

North vs. South Food



Although both North and South Indian foods share an abundant heritage, they offer distinctive flavors, ingredients, and food preparation techniques that mirror their diverse local influences. North Indian food is characterized by its use dairy items, such as paneer and ghee, and features recipes like butter poultry and naan. The food commonly incorporates aromatic flavors and rich gravies, providing to a palette looking for comfort and warmth. On the other hand, South Indian cuisine highlights rice, lentils, and fresh veggies, resulting in lighter, zesty dishes like dosa and sambar. Coconut and curry fallen leaves are prevalent, adding to its unique preference account. This regional divergence highlights the cooking breadth of India, showcasing how geography and society form food traditions throughout the nation.

Iconic Dishes: From Biryani to Butter Poultry



Rich in flavors and traditions, iconic dishes such as biryani and butter chicken exhibit the varied cooking landscape of the Indian subcontinent. Biryani, an aromatic rice meal layered with marinated meat, showcases regional variants, from the spicy Hyderabadi to the savory Lucknowi. Each variation shows regional spices, food preparation strategies, and social influences, making biryani a beloved dish throughout India.


Butter chicken, or murgh makhani, originates from Delhi and features tender hen items simmered in a velvety tomato sauce enriched with seasonings and butter. This recipe highlights the combination of flavors, combining components from Mughlai cuisine with conventional Indian food preparation. Both meals not only please the taste buds however also inform stories of India's abundant history and the mixing of cultural impacts. With each other, they stand as presentations of the artistry and intricacy of Indian cuisine, inviting food fanatics to explore their one-of-a-kind tastes and preparations.

Regional Cooking Methods



While discovering the varied landscape of cooking methods, one can reveal a tapestry of regional techniques that reflect the social heritage and regional resources of numerous locations. Each region in India showcases unique techniques, such as making use of clay pots in rural areas, which improve flavor via sluggish cooking. The tandoor approach, common in the north, imparts a distinctive smokiness to breads and meats, while steaming is favored in seaside regions, maintaining the freshness of seafood and veggies. In the south, tempering seasonings in hot oil is an essential action, releasing essential oils and fragrances. These methods not just create distinct culinary identifications but additionally connect areas to their environmental and historic contexts, emphasizing the value of tradition in Indian food.




Ingredient Prep Work Routines



In numerous cooking areas across India, active ingredient preparation rituals play a crucial role in forming the culinary experience. These rituals incorporate various methods, such as saturating lentils, grinding spices, and slicing veggies, which enhance flavors and appearances. Each step is typically soaked in practice, reflecting regional choices and seasonal schedule (Naan). For example, the meticulous grinding of flavors in a rock mortar, called 'sil batta', not just preserves important oils however additionally attaches chefs to their heritage. On top of that, the act of preparing ingredients is frequently a common affair, promoting family members bonds and shared social worths. Inevitably, these routines are not just useful yet offer to recognize the food, boosting the food preparation procedure right into an art type that commemorates India's rich culinary tradition
